Product Description:
This compound is primarily utilized in the pharmaceutical industry as an intermediate in the synthesis of various therapeutic agents. It plays a crucial role in the development of drugs targeting the central nervous system, particularly in the design of anxiolytics and anticonvulsants. Its structural features make it a valuable building block for creating compounds that interact with specific receptors in the brain, aiding in the modulation of neurotransmitter activity. Additionally, it is employed in research settings to study the pharmacological properties of diazepine derivatives, contributing to the advancement of novel treatments for neurological and psychiatric disorders.
